1. Understanding Patio Candles
Patio candles are the perfect addition to any outdoor setting, providing both ambiance and functionality. When you’re choosing scented candles for your patio, it’s important to remember that these candles are meant to withstand outdoor conditions, such as wind, humidity, and temperature changes. Unlike indoor candles, patio candles are designed to enhance the outdoor experience while offering protection against the elements. They also tend to come in larger sizes or have features like citronella to help keep bugs at bay, which is ideal for relaxing evenings on the patio.
2. Factors to Consider When Choosing Patio Candles
When selecting scented candles for your patio, there are several factors you should consider to ensure you’re getting the best product for your needs:
- Size and Burn Time: Outdoor candles are typically larger and designed to burn for longer periods, which is perfect for evening gatherings. Consider the size of your patio and how long you plan to spend outdoors when choosing a candle.
- Weather Resistance: Choose candles that are specifically designed for outdoor use. Candles made with weather-resistant materials will burn more effectively and last longer in the open air.
- Scent Strength: Since outdoor spaces have more airflow than indoor spaces, look for candles with stronger, more potent scents that will fill the air without being overpowering.
- Safety: Make sure the candles you choose are safe to use outside, especially in windy conditions. Some patio candles come with protective covers or lids to keep the flame under control.
Considering these factors will help ensure that your scented candles are both functional and enjoyable for your outdoor space.
3. Choosing the Right Scent for Outdoor Spaces
When it comes to selecting the perfect scent for your patio, the goal is to create a pleasant and relaxing atmosphere without overwhelming the space. Some of the best scents for outdoor spaces include:
- Citrus Scents: Refreshing and bright, citrus scents like lemon, orange, and lime are perfect for patios. They are uplifting and clean, providing an energizing aroma that complements outdoor relaxation.
- Herbal and Floral Scents: Lavender, eucalyptus, and rosemary are popular for their calming properties and subtle fragrance. These scents are ideal for creating a soothing, spa-like atmosphere on your patio.
- Spicy and Warm Scents: Cinnamon, clove, and vanilla are excellent for creating a cozy, inviting outdoor space, especially during cooler months. These scents evoke warmth and comfort.
- Woodsy Scents: Cedarwood, sandalwood, and pine can make your patio feel like a peaceful retreat in nature. These earthy scents bring a natural, grounded vibe to your outdoor setting.
Experimenting with different scents can help you find the perfect fragrance that suits your outdoor environment and enhances your patio experience.
4. Candle Materials and Durability
The material of your scented candle is key to its performance on the patio. Outdoor candles are often made with specific waxes and containers designed to withstand the elements. Some materials to consider include:
- Beeswax: Beeswax candles are natural and long-lasting, making them an excellent choice for the patio. They also burn cleaner and produce less soot.
- Soy Wax: Soy wax is another great option for outdoor candles as it burns slowly and evenly. It’s eco-friendly and doesn’t release harmful chemicals into the air.
- Paraffin Wax: Although not as eco-friendly as soy or beeswax, paraffin candles are widely available and tend to burn brightly, making them a popular choice for outdoor use.
- Candle Holders: Outdoor candles often come with sturdy holders or containers that are made from materials like glass, metal, or ceramic to prevent damage from wind or rain.
Choosing the right materials will ensure that your candles burn efficiently and last through several outdoor gatherings.
